vs分支git签出

fiy 其他 694

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    VS分支git签出是指在Visual Studio(VS)中使用Git进行版本控制时,从远程仓库中签出(或称为checkout)不同的分支。这样可以将工作区切换到指定分支上,从而可以进行相应的开发或者合并操作。

    在VS中使用Git签出分支的步骤如下:

    1. 打开Visual Studio,在顶部菜单栏中选择“查看”(View)->“团队资源管理器”(Team Explorer)来打开团队资源管理器。

    2. 在团队资源管理器中,选择“分支”(Branches)选项卡来查看所有的分支。

    3. 在分支列表中选择要签出的目标分支,并右键点击选择“检出”(Checkout)。

    4. Visual Studio会自动切换到所选的分支,并将工作区更新为该分支上的代码。

    需要注意的是,如果当前的工作区有未提交的更改,VS会要求用户在切换分支之前先完成提交或者保存更改。这是因为切换分支可能导致冲突或者代码丢失,所以建议在切换分支之前进行必要的提交操作。

    切换到不同分支后,可以使用Visual Studio中的所有Git功能,如查看分支历史、合并分支、拉取或推送代码等。可以通过团队资源管理器或者顶部菜单栏中的Git选项来进行相应操作。

    总结:VS分支git签出是通过Visual Studio的团队资源管理器来切换到不同的Git分支,从而在工作区进行相应的开发和合并操作。切换分支前需要提交或保存未完成的更改,并可以使用VS中的Git功能来进行版本控制操作。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    VS Code 是一种流行的文本编辑器,可用于管理和编辑代码。Git 是一种分布式版本控制系统,用于跟踪和管理代码的更改。在 VS Code 中使用 Git 是很常见的,而在 Git 中,分支是一种非常有用的功能。接下来,将解释如何在 VS Code 中切换和签出 Git 分支。

    1. 安装 Git 扩展:首先,在 VS Code 中安装 Git 扩展。这可以通过在“扩展”选项卡中搜索“Git”并安装 Microsoft 的官方 Git 扩展来完成。

    2. 克隆存储库:要在 Git 中切换和签出分支,首先需要将存储库克隆到本地。可以使用 Git 克隆命令从远程存储库克隆存储库。例如,可以通过在 VS Code 的终端中运行以下命令来克隆一个存储库:

    “`
    git clone [远程存储库URL]
    “`

    3. 打开存储库:在 VS Code 的“文件”菜单中,选择“打开文件夹”选项。然后导航到克隆的存储库文件夹,并选择打开。

    4. 查看分支:在 VS Code 中,可以通过在“源代码管理”视图中点击底部状态栏的分支名称来查看当前分支。这将显示当前分支的名称以及其他可用分支的列表。

    5. 切换分支:要切换到不同的分支,可以在“源代码管理”视图中选择所需的分支。单击分支列表中的分支名称,即可切换到该分支。VS Code 将自动更新文件和文件夹中的代码以显示所选分支的内容。

    6. 签出分支:在 VS Code 中签出分支意味着切换到该分支,并自动切换到该分支上的最新提交。可以通过在“源代码管理”视图中右键单击所需的分支,并选择“签出”选项来签出分支。

    需要注意的是,签出分支将使您的代码覆盖为选定分支的最新提交。因此,在签出分支之前,请确保已保存和提交您当前的更改。

    总结:在 VS Code 中切换和签出 Git 分支非常简单。只需安装 Git 扩展,克隆存储库,打开存储库,在“源代码管理”视图中选择所需的分支,并签出分支即可。这使得在多人协作或个人项目中管理和切换分支变得更加容易。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在git中,签出(checkout)操作指的是将指定分支、标签或者提交记录设置为当前工作目录的内容,使之成为当前正在工作的版本。在Visual Studio(VS)中,也可以通过命令行或者使用VS自带的Git用户界面来进行签出操作。

    下面是使用VS进行签出操作的方法和操作流程:

    方法一:使用VS自带的Git用户界面

    1. 打开Visual Studio,并打开需要进行签出操作的工程文件。

    2. 在右侧的”Team Explorer”窗口中,选择”Branches”选项卡。

    3. 在”Branches”选项卡中,列出了当前仓库中的所有分支。选择需要签出的分支。

    4. 右键点击选择的分支,并选择”Checkout”选项。

    5. 签出操作会切换当前工作目录的内容为选择的分支的内容。

    方法二:使用VS的命令行工具

    1. 打开命令提示符或者PowerShell,并切换到需要进行签出操作的工程目录下。

    2. 使用下面的命令进行签出操作:
    “`
    git checkout
    “`
    其中,`
    `指的是需要签出的分支的名称。

    3. 签出操作会切换当前工作目录的内容为选择的分支的内容。

    需要注意的是,签出分支可能会导致一些改动和文件冲突,因此在进行签出操作之前,最好先保存和提交当前的工作内容,以免丢失数据。

    另外,在进行签出操作之后,可能需要进行一些后续的操作,如编译、调试等。这些操作与具体的工程和开发环境有关,请根据实际情况进行相应的操作。

    总结:
    使用Visual Studio进行签出操作可以通过Git用户界面或者命令行工具来完成。在完成签出操作之后,需要注意处理文件冲突,并根据实际情况进行后续的开发和调试操作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部